-
Добро пожаловать на Час кода
-
Привет, я Кэтлин Кеннеди, продюсер фильма
«Звёздные войны: Пробуждение силы».
-
Сегодня вы будете работать с нашей звездой BB-8.
BB-8 - это сферический дроид.
-
Каждое его действие и движение
контролируется с помощью программ.
-
Информатика влияет на каждую отрасль,
от маркетинга до здравоохранения.
-
На самом деле, сотни компьютерных инженеров
работали над фильмом «Пробуждением Силы».
-
Привет, я Рэйчел Роуз, старший исследователь
и глава разработки анимации и текстур
-
В «Пробуждении Силы», я отвечаю за
помощь художникам в разработке
-
частей персонажей, которые двигаются
и позволяют им выглядеть очень реалистично
-
в далекой-далекой галактике. В течение
следующего часа, мы построим нашу
-
собственную игру о «Звездных Воинах», которая
научит нас основам программирования.
-
Обычно код состоит из текста, но мы будем
использовать блоки, которыми можно будет
-
написать программу. Для начала, мы
поработаем с Рей и запрограммируем
-
BB-8 собрать весь металлолом.
Экран разделен на три части.
-
Слева находится игровая площадка «Звездных Войн»
и здесь будет виден результат.
-
Инструкции для каждого уровня находятся
ниже. Посередине находится Набор блоков.
-
Каждый блок — команда для BB-8.
Белая область справа — это Рабочая область
-
Здесь мы будем писать нашу программу.
-
Что будет, если я перетащу блок «переместить влево»
в Рабочую область и нажму «Выполнить»?
-
BB-8 переместится влево на один шаг. А что,
если я хочу, чтобы BB-8 сделал ещё что-нибудь после перемещения?
-
Я могу добавить еще один блок в нашу программу.
Я выбираю блок «переместить вверх», и перенесу
-
его под предыдущий блок, пока не появится
оранжевая линия. Затем я соединю эти два блока.
-
Когда я снова нажму Выполнить,
BB-8 выполнит все команды
-
по порядку, сверху вниз. Если вы захотите
удалить блок, просто перетащите его обратно
-
в панель инструментов. После начала
выполнения, вы всегда можете нажать
-
на кнопку сброса, чтобы вернуть BB-8 в
начальную позицию. Давайте приступим!